Product type Dishwasher
Brand Dalbach
Model GS45V-01
Category Dishwasher
Installation Free-standing
Capacity 13 place settings
Energy class E
Noise level 49 dB(A)
Number of programs 6
Main programs Intensive, Eco, Glass, Quick, Cold Wash, Pre-Rinse
Dimensions (W × H × D) 60 × 84.5 × 60 cm
Net weight 48 kg
Power supply 220-240 V, 50 Hz
Rated power 2200 W
Water consumption per cycle 9.5 L
Energy consumption per cycle 0.92 kWh
Additional functions Delayed start, intensive drying, half load, child safety
Maintenance and cleaning Regular cleaning of the filter, spray arms and door seal
Safety Leak protection, child lock
Spare parts and repairability Filters, spray arms, seals, heating element, control panel

Frequently Asked Questions - GS45V-01 Dalbach

How do I install my Dalbach GS45V-01 dishwasher correctly?
To install your dishwasher, make sure you have a suitable water supply and drainage. Place the appliance on a stable floor, then connect the water inlet hose (with a pressure of 0.04-1.0 MPa) and the drain hose (height between 40 and 85 cm). Plug the appliance into an earthed outlet. Check that the feet are adjusted so that the appliance is level.
How do I clean the dishwasher filters?
The filters are located at the bottom of the tub. Remove the cylindrical filter, the mesh filter and the flat filter. Rinse them under running water while brushing them with a soft brush. Replace each part in the correct order. Clean the filters at least once a month to maintain performance.
Why do my glasses come out with spots?
Spots on glasses may be due to water that is too hard, an insufficient amount of rinse aid, or an unsuitable program. Use regenerating salt and rinse aid, adjust the water softener according to your water hardness, and choose the "Glass" program or a program with a lower temperature.
What should I do if the dishwasher does not drain?
First check that the drain hose is not bent or blocked. Also clean the filter and the pump body, which may contain debris. If the appliance displays a drainage error, turn it off, unplug it, then inspect the kitchen siphon. After removing any obstacles, restart a rinse cycle.
How do I use the Eco program?
The Eco program is designed to reduce water and electricity consumption. Load the dishes making sure the cutlery does not touch, then select the Eco program on the control panel. This program takes longer, but it is more environmentally friendly and suitable for normally soiled dishes.
How do I activate the child lock?
On the control panel, look for a key with a padlock symbol or "Child Lock". Hold this key down for 3 seconds to activate or deactivate the function. An indicator light confirms its activation. Consult the manual for the exact location.
How much regenerating salt should I use?
Salt is used only in the water softener. Before first use, fill the salt reservoir with about 1.2 kg of coarse grain salt. Then add regenerating salt when the "salt" indicator lights up. Always use special dishwasher salt to avoid damaging the softener.
How do I maintain the spray arms?
The spray arms must be cleaned regularly to avoid clogging. Unscrew the upper arm and lower arm by turning them counterclockwise. Rinse the nozzles with clean water and use a fine point to unclog the holes. Replace the arms correctly and check that they rotate.
What does the flashing "end of cycle" indicator mean?
If the "end of cycle" indicator flashes, this may indicate a fault related to the water supply or drainage. Check that the water inlet tap is open and that the drain hose is not blocked. If the problem persists, cut off the power supply for a few minutes then restart the appliance.
How can I save water and electricity with this appliance?
Use the eco and half-load programs when the dishes are lightly soiled. Only run the dishwasher with a full load. Maintain the filters regularly. Turn off the appliance after the drying phase. Descale the internal tank with a dishwasher descaler. These actions reduce consumption.
